Kinds Of British Driving Licenses

In the UK, there are several classifications of driving licenses, each catering to different types of vehicles. Here's a breakdown of the main types:

  1. Provisional License

    • Issued to learners.
    • Allows practice driving with a skilled driver.
    • Important for taking the driving test.
  2. Complete License

    • Given after passing the driving test.
    • Enables driving independently.
    • Can vary based on automobile category.
  3. Categories of Full Licenses

    • Classification B: Cars and little vans.
    • Classification A: Motorcycles.
    • Classification C: Large lorries (over 3.5 tonnes).
    • Category D: Buses.
  4. International Driving Permit (IDP)

    • Valid for travelers or homeowners with a UK license.
    • Recognized in lots of nations when taking a trip abroad.
  5. Specialized Licenses

    • Consists of licenses for specific lorries like taxis or lorries, needing additional training and screening.

Application Process for a British Driving License

Getting a British driving license includes a series of steps. Here's a structured guide:

  1. Eligibility Check

    • Must be at least 17 years old to look for a full license for the most part.
    • Must be a local of Great Britain.

  3. Learn to Drive

    • Enroll in a driving school or discover with an authorized driver.
    • Practice routine driving under the conditions set by the provisional license.
  4. Reserve and Pass the Driving Test

    • Set up the driving theory test (to evaluate understanding of roadway guidelines).
    • After passing the theory test, book the practical driving test.
    • Effectively passing both tests leads to the issuance of a full driving license.
  5. Get the Full Driving License

    • When passed, a full license will be sent out via post, entitling the holder to drive lorries within the category they checked for.

Responsibilities of License Holders

Owning a British driving license comes with obligations that drivers must follow. Here are numerous key commitments:

  • Display L Plates: While driving on a provisional license, students should display L plates.
  • Insurance: All drivers must have legitimate insurance protection.
  • Roadway Rules Compliance: Adherence to speed limitations, traffic signals, and other roadway guidelines is obligatory.
  • Renewal and Updates: Keeping individual info upgraded on the license, in addition to restoring it upon expiration.

2. Can I drive with an overseas driving license in the UK?

Visitors can utilize an overseas driving license for as much as 12 months. After this period, they would need to either apply for a UK license or get an International Driving Permit.
